Product description

Nardini Tagliatella Liqueur originates from Italy, within the northern region of Veneto in the subregion of Bassano del Grappa. Founded in 1779 by Bortolo Nardini, Ditta Bortolo Nardini is Italy's oldest distillery and remains family owned to this day. The historic house continues to operate along the banks of the Brenta River, blending centuries old distilling heritage with unique regional blending traditions.

Spirit Description

This signature liqueur presents a rich mahogany, amber appearance in the glass. The complex sensory profile opens with an aromatic nose featuring vibrant notes of bitter cherry, orange zest, herbal botanicals, and warm baking spices, laced with subtle undertones of traditional grappa. On the palate, the body is full, smooth, and remarkably well balanced, delivering an intricate interplay between rich fruit sweetness, delicate herbal bitterness, and spicy warmth. The finish is long, velvety, and persistent, leaving trailing notes of dark cherry, cocoa, and lingering herbal complexity. This expression is bottled at an alcohol by volume of 35%.

Food Pairing

The intricate bittersweet balance and fruit complexity of this liqueur make it an outstanding digestif after a rich meal. It pairs brilliantly with dark chocolate desserts, espresso infused tarts, or traditional almond biscotti. For a savoury match, it serves as an excellent companion to aged cheeses, cured meats, or dried fruit platters.
